概括
活性疟原虫 (Plasmodium vivax) 疟疾导致严重的疾病. 研究揭示了它的脏寄生虫储存库,网状细胞入侵途径,以及对贫血的影响,有助于新的预防策略.

主要成果:
- 发现P. vivax merozoite侵入网状细胞的途径.
- 确定脏是无性P.vivax寄生虫的重要储存库.
- 阐明内质生命周期及其在慢性感染和贫血中的作用.
- 了解贫血的机制,包括未感染红细胞的脏积累.
- 承认内皮细胞激活是导致器官功能障碍的因素.

Symbiotic relationships are long-term, close interactions between individuals of different species that affect the distribution and abundance of those species. When a relationship is beneficial to both species, this is called mutualism. When the relationship is beneficial to one species but neither beneficial nor harmful to the other species, this is called commensalism.
